Oracle数据库操作与管理笔记
需积分: 9 17 浏览量
更新于2024-07-18
收藏 77KB DOC 举报
"Oracle笔记主要涵盖了Oracle数据库的常用操作,包括用户管理、数据导入导出、环境变量配置、串口设置、服务管理、CMD命令、PLSQL相关问题以及默认用户名和密码。此外,还提到了JEECMS后台管理和解决PLSQL中文乱码的方法。"
在Oracle数据库管理中,创建和管理用户是基础任务。例如,可以通过编辑`tnsnames.ora`文件来配置连接信息。`exp`和`imp`命令用于数据的导出和导入,这对于数据备份和迁移至关重要。`exp`命令的使用示例为`exp user/pass@database file=backup.dmp`,而`imp`命令则用于导入,如`imp user/pass@database file=backup.dmp full=y`,`full=y`表示全库导入。
配置环境变量是运行Oracle相关工具的必要步骤,这通常涉及到设置`ORACLE_HOME`、`PATH`和`TNS_ADMIN`等变量。修改串口号一般在设备管理器中进行,对于服务的管理,Windows用户可以通过服务管理器(`services.msc`)或命令行(`net start`和`net stop`)来控制Oracle监听器。
查询数据库的SID,可以使用SQL查询语句`SELECT INSTANCE_NAME FROM v$instance;`。远程桌面连接可以通过`mstsc`命令实现。在Windows 8系统中,服务管理可以通过“我的电脑”->“管理”->“服务和应用程序”->“服务”路径访问。
在命令行中,`sqlplus /nolog`可以启动Oracle命令行,然后使用`conn 用户名/密码@数据库名 as sysdba`登录,以管理员权限执行操作。监听器的控制命令有`lsnrctl start`、`lsnrctl status`和`lsnrctl stop`,分别用于启动、查看状态和停止监听器。
Oracle数据库默认的几个重要用户包括`scott/tiger`、`sys/change_on_install`、`system/manager`和`sysman/oem_temp`,这些账户具有不同的权限和用途。
遇到PLSQL Developer显示中文乱码的问题,可以通过设置`NLS_LANG`环境变量来解决。将变量名设置为`NLS_LANG`,变量值设为`AMERICAN_AMERICA.AL32UTF8`,这通常能处理大部分的中文编码问题。
此外,笔记中提到了一个JEECMS的后台管理地址,表明可能涉及到内容管理系统的工作,但具体操作不在Oracle数据库的范畴内。
这个笔记提供了一个全面的Oracle数据库操作参考,对于日常管理和维护非常实用。
2013-06-12 上传
2009-04-14 上传
2019-07-30 上传
2013-09-08 上传
2012-09-12 上传
2024-12-25 上传
qq_20183057
- 粉丝: 0
- 资源: 1
最新资源
- tellingthebees.github.io:告诉蜜蜂网站
- threejs-course-malt-academy:了解如何使用Three.js为网站制作3D
- 基于java的开发源码-用jdom解析xml.zip
- FX1N在自动胶带分切机上的应用程序(有注解).zip三菱PLC编程案例源码资料编程控制器应用通讯通信例子程序实例
- content-provider:发行人资料库Bootcamp Everis Kotlin开发人员和DIO
- cleasby-vigfusson-next:面向Next.js的Cleasby&Vigfusson老挪威语字典
- JavaScript-MERN
- Basic_Python_Flask_todo_class:Basic_Python_Flask_TODO_API_Practical
- k-means:C++实现k-means算法
- pmas:个人信息管理系统,毕业设计
- Python库 | aws_cdk.aws_route53_patterns-1.16.0-py3-none-any.whl
- portfolio:yamil yscpapa的网站
- templates:Kaffeine的项目模板
- 基于java的开发源码-吃豆子游戏源代码.zip
- 行业分类-设备装置-可降解商标贴纸用改性母粒间断性成型造粒系统.zip
- MTG-Personal-Database:个人Magic The Gathering卡数据库